Технический раздел > Технические вопросы
Чат 2.0 - Moar рюшечек или Кто заказывал Silverlight?
Jef-F:
Меня посетила слегка сумасшедшая идея... да, еще одна ;) - привинтить сюда чат на Microsoft Silverlight.
Не все знают, что такое Silverlight, вкратце - майкрософтовский аналог Flash. В чем преимущество? В том что я его очень хорошо знаю 8) (Джеффи от скромности не умрет, не волнуйтесь).
Однако
1) Он установлен не у всех
2) Не все вообще могут его установить
3) Не все хотят это делать
Поэтому, так или иначе, старый чат останется доступен и работопособен. Далее, в зависимости от того, насколько удачно мне удастся интегрировать его в существующую систему, возможны следующие варианты:
1) В том же месте, где чат находится сейчас, отображается новый. Если его отображение невозможно, отображается старый. История общая. - Оптимистичный вариант
2) Старый чат остается где есть, новый выносится на отдельную страницу, перестает быть мини-чатом и распухает в размере и количестве блудниц и блекджека рюшечек в пару раз. История, по возможности, общая. - Реалистичный вариант
3) Повторяет п.2, но история раздельная. - Пессимистичный вариант, ставящий под сомнение целесообразность сего огорода.
Собственно, поскольку я пишу его с нуля сам, снова прошу предлагать любые сумасшедшие идеи. Прошлая аналогичная посьба по поводу движка откликов не получила, надеюсь на вашу сознательность здесь ;)
Скорее всего, чат будет размещен где-нибудь во время разработки, дабы была возможность его щупать. Все сведения о ходе разработки будут выкладываться в этой теме и, основные, вноситься в этот пост.
Собственно, за сим все, жду сумасбродных предложений ;)
План:
*OK* - сделано *NO* - не сделано *QUEST* - под вопросом/выполняется
* *OK* Первая рабочая версия.
* *OK* Первая интегрированная версия.
* *NO* Отображение основных смайлов открытыми либо всех в отдельном фрейме аки QIP/Miranda/etc
* *NO* Возможность удалять свои сообщения в случае опечатки в течении небольшого промежутка времени после отправки.
* *NO* Работающие теги вставки изображений.
* *NO* Более удобная история сообщений.
* *OK* Относительная независимость от темы оформления форума.
* *QUEST* Мини-аватарки.
* *OK* Склеивание подряд идущих постов одного участника в один.
* *NO* Система статусов.
* *NO* Отображение миниатюр изображений и разворачивание по клику.
Changelog:
* 12.10.2010 - первая интегрированная версия, закрытое тестирование.
* 14.10.2010 - первая публичная версия, открытое тестирование. [/i]
*
Astar:
Ну, как я и предлагал... большой макро чат в окне и с открытыми смайликами было бы самое то) С общей историей.
Jef-F:
--- Цитировать ---с открытыми смайликами
--- Конец цитаты ---
Астар, ты точно уверен, что желаешь видеть все 219 смайлов постоянно открытыми?
PS: От Каэля поступила излишне сумасбродная идея сделать окно чата в стиле титров Звездных фойн ;D Технически это делается в буквальном смысле одним щелчком мыши, но прочитать это - тот еще аттракцион будет, мнда *JOKINGLY*
Astar:
Джеффи, нет, со всеми не надо.Я ж говорил - тока драгосмайлеги) А остальные скрыты, пока не нажмешь.
Redeemer:
*систематезировал и проэкстрактил лог чата*
1 Ввести возможность редактировать (не удалять) свои сообщения - сейчас это сильно коребит
2 Сделать нормальноработающими тэги вставок изображений и прочего
3 Ввести возможность настройки шрифта и цвета без использования тэгов
4 Историю сообщений поудобнее...
5 Упорядочить смайлы, а то сейчас они жуткой кучей лежат.
6 Поле отображения бы побольше - однозначно надо. Щас только четыре месаги влазит - мало
когда начианется неистовый флуд, приходится лезть в хистори аж на четвертую страницу не меньше.
Собственно отсюда вытекает мысль в отдельную ссылку вывести полноразмерный нормальный чат, а тут так и оставить мини. На отдельной странице можно его и оформить по приличнее, какой-нить еще другой фон под него допустим)
Да и полосу прокрутки и строку ввода можно расово верными сделать, а то тут они унылые до нельзя.
7 Базовый набор смайлов можно по дэфолту видимыми сделать, как сейчас в режиме ответа.
8 Могу еще попинать, что если все же система смены оформления от времени суток будет задействована, то и туда бы это распространить было бы верным
9 Можно попробовать влепить миниаватарки. Хотя сомневаюсь в целесообразности. Но посмотреть, что из этого выйдет было бы любопытно)
10 Ну и навешать рюшичек и стилизовать, чтоб под новый бэкграунд подходило =3
Навигация
Перейти к полной версии